Do you know 178 million people in the U.S. are missing at least one tooth?
This is the reason why dental implants are gaining more popularity than ever before.
It is the best treatment option to replace one or multiple missing teeth and they look, feel, and function as naturally as real ones.

Apart from the above, there are many more reasons to choose dental implants.
Let’s find out:
1. Real Smile
Missing teeth can be embarrassing, and may hinder the ability to smile confidently.
However, dental implants are the most effective cosmetic dentistry option to restore your bright, vibrant, and healthy smile.

2. Natural-looking teeth
Implants naturally fuse with your jawbone over time and you will feel as normal as having your own teeth back.
This means, once a crown is placed and your implant procedure is complete, you won’t feel any difference between an implant and other teeth.
3. Protects your jawbone
The roots of natural teeth stimulate the jawbone to keep it strong and healthy.
However, missing teeth can affect the overall health of your jawbone.
Due to this, bone growth stops suddenly and starts to tear away, making you feel dull and aged.

4. No decay
Dental implants made of titanium have a high resistivity to decay.
Once an implant procedure is placed and you are following optimal home care habits, no need to have any future treatment.
Some of the oral habits after getting dental implants to follow are:
- Brush twice a day
- Floss daily
- Avoid sugary food items
- Cut back on smoking
- Drink a lot of water
5. Long life
You will be surprised to know that dental implants have a 97% success rate.
A properly placed implant when managed well can withstand any wear and tear. In fact, it is the one and only tooth-replacement option that will fuse with your bone effectively.
Other dentist procedures like bridges or dentures will need periodical replacement.

Not every patient is ideal to get implants. For instance, frequent smokers and patients suffering from chronic diseases are not good candidates.
Only patients having good bone strength can get them. So before opting for dental implants, do visit a general dentist’s office.

If you thought that oral health problems are only for adults, then think again. The first teeth start appearing by 4 to 5 months of age. Then by the age of 3, kids have a full set of teeth. This is the time when parents have to be extremely careful about oral hygiene.
By the age of 6-7, the primary teeth start to fall out to make space for the permanent teeth. These permanent teeth are the ones that will stay with them for the rest of their lives. However, there are certain oral problems such as tooth decay, lip sucking, and early teeth loss.
